Background Poor in-training exam scores Lack of interest in geriatrics Lack of organization for nursing home rounds www. mcw. edu
Second Year Block Rotation ½ day clinics with local geriatricians ½ day/week in Memory and Aging Clinic at residency site ½ day/week in Geriatric Assessment clinic at rural site 2 home visits on elderly patients from resident’s panel or post hospital visit “Enhanced” nursing home rounds Presentations to residents, community CQI project Assigned reading/Challenger www. mcw. edu
Third Year Clinics Continue Geriatric and Memory Disorder Clinics during third year Continue community presentations www. mcw. edu
Geriatric Assessment Clinics- Plan Patients referred from in-house or outside 1 ½ hours allotted per patient – – 30 min with LCSW 30 min with attending 10 min with dietician 20 min for review, discussion with patient and family Includes dementia evaluation, depression screening, functional assessment, review of meds, nutritional status, etc Discussion of community resources, advance directives, safety in the home, caregiver support www. mcw. edu
Geriatric Clinic-Pitfalls Delay in hiring a second physician (first geriatrician quit after a few months) Difficulty attracting patients to rural site – Education of residents as to appropriate referrals – Community outreach, education Lack of financial support for LCSW www. mcw. edu
Nursing Home Rounds Plan 2 nursing homes Residents to see patients prior to meeting with attending at the nursing home Point of care teaching Laptops bought to connect to EMR at the office One resident assigned to give short geriatric presentation after rounding Pitfalls Time was cut for nursing home rounds Lack of preparation for presentations Lack of use of laptops www. mcw. edu
